Fundamentals of Circular Breathing
Circular breathing is a technique that allows musicians to produce continuous sound without pausing for breath. This skill involves coordinating the mouth, cheeks, and diaphragm to maintain airflow.
Definition and Mechanics
Circular breathing is the process of inhaling through the nose while simultaneously expelling air from the mouth. The key lies in storing air in the cheeks and using them as a temporary reservoir.
Musicians push air out of their mouth using their cheek muscles while quickly inhaling through the nose. This creates an uninterrupted airflow into the instrument.
The technique requires precise control of facial muscles and diaphragm. Players must master the coordination of storing air, releasing it steadily, and breathing through the nose simultaneously.

Historical Origins
Circular breathing has ancient roots in various cultures around the world. Indigenous Australian musicians have used this technique with didgeridoos for thousands of years.
In classical Western music, circular breathing gained prominence in the 20th century. Wind instrument players, particularly those of double-reed instruments like the oboe, adopted the technique to perform extended passages without breaks.
Jazz musicians later embraced circular breathing to enhance their improvisational capabilities. It allowed them to play longer phrases and hold notes beyond normal breath capacity.
The technique has since become an essential part of oboe technique, with many professional players considering it indispensable for certain repertoire and performance situations.

Applicability to the Oboe
Circular breathing can be applied to oboe playing, offering unique advantages and challenges. This technique allows for extended phrases and sustained notes, but requires careful practice and consideration of the instrument’s specific characteristics.
Oboe-Specific Techniques
Circular breathing has been part of the oboe family tradition for centuries. It enables oboists to maintain continuous sound without interruption for breath. The technique involves storing air in the cheeks while inhaling through the nose, then pushing the stored air out to maintain the sound.
Oboists can use circular breathing to sustain long notes or extend phrases beyond normal breath capacity. This skill is particularly useful in contemporary music or when playing extended cadenzas.
Some oboists employ circular breathing to exhale old air through the nose while playing. This helps manage air pressure and prevents discomfort from excess air buildup.
Challenges for Oboists
Mastering circular breathing on the oboe presents unique challenges. The instrument’s small reed and high back pressure make the technique more difficult compared to other woodwinds.
Maintaining consistent tone quality during circular breathing is crucial. Oboists must carefully control embouchure and air pressure to avoid noticeable changes in sound.
Overuse of circular breathing can lead to fatigue and strain on the embouchure. It’s important to use the technique judiciously and allow for natural breathing when possible.
Some musicians and listeners view circular breathing as a “virtuoso party trick.” Oboists should use it tastefully to enhance musical expression rather than as a mere technical display.
Circular breathing can interfere with natural phrasing and musical flow if not applied thoughtfully. Oboists must balance technical capability with musical integrity.
Learning Circular Breathing
Mastering circular breathing requires consistent practice and a step-by-step approach. The technique involves inhaling through the nose while simultaneously expelling air from the mouth to maintain a continuous sound.
Basic Exercises
To begin learning circular breathing, start with simple exercises away from your instrument. Puff out your cheeks and push air out slowly while breathing in through your nose. Practice this until it feels natural.
Next, try the straw exercise. Place a straw in a glass of water and blow bubbles continuously. As you expel air from your mouth, breathe in through your nose. This helps develop the coordination needed for circular breathing.
Another useful exercise is to practice with a piece of paper. Hold a small strip of paper against a wall using only your breath. Try to keep it there as long as possible while breathing through your nose.
Progressive Training Steps
Once basic exercises are mastered, move on to more advanced techniques. Start by practicing on your mouthpiece alone. Produce a steady tone and gradually introduce the circular breathing technique.
When comfortable with the mouthpiece, transition to your oboe. Begin with long, sustained notes. Focus on maintaining a consistent sound quality as you switch between regular and circular breathing.
Gradually increase the duration of your circular breathing. Start with short phrases and progressively extend them. Pay attention to your embouchure and air support to maintain tone quality.
Incorporate circular breathing into scales and simple melodies. This helps integrate the technique into your regular playing. Remember to relax and avoid tension in your neck and shoulders while practicing.

Limitations and Considerations
Circular breathing on the oboe presents unique challenges and requires careful application in musical settings. Proper technique and practice are essential for effective use.
Physical Limitations
Circular breathing demands significant physical control and coordination. It requires simultaneous inhalation through the nose and exhalation through the mouth, which can be taxing on the facial muscles and lungs.
Some oboists may find it difficult to maintain consistent air pressure while circular breathing, potentially affecting tone quality. This technique can also lead to tension in the neck and shoulders if not executed properly.
Fatigue is a common issue, especially during extended periods of circular breathing. Oboists must develop stamina through regular practice to overcome this limitation.
Musical Contexts
Circular breathing on the oboe is not appropriate for all musical situations. In ensemble settings, it may disrupt the collective phrasing and breathing of the group.
Some composers and conductors prefer natural breathing points to maintain the intended musical structure. Oboists must use discretion when applying circular breathing in these contexts.
Overuse of circular breathing can lead to a mechanical or unnatural sound. It’s crucial to balance this technique with traditional breathing to preserve the expressive qualities of the music.
In certain musical styles, such as Baroque or Classical, circular breathing may be considered historically inaccurate and should be used sparingly, if at all.
